WebScoop a dollop of mortar onto a brick trowel or hawk, hold it up even with a bed joint, and push the mortar against the back of the joint with the tuck-pointing trowel. Eliminate voids with a few slicing passes of the trowel’s edge, then add more mortar until the joint is filled. Web27 nov. 2024 · Brick wall / Brickwork is nothing but masonry produced by a bricklayer, using bricks and mortar. Mortar is a mixture of sand, cement, and water and is used in masonry construction to hold the bricks together..
